Taste The Goodness Of God In His Presence

Rating: 5.0


Glorify God with me this morning.
Look towards God and be radiant.

The angels of God are encamped
around those who revere the Almighty.

Sit down in prayer and meditation.
Lift your hands up to God
and taste the goodness in His presence.

Find refuge in Him in the real sense.
